The cost of uPVC windows depends on the type and design you select. You can select from a wide range of options, such as fully-opening casement, which is hung on the side and extends outwards. Other options include tilt and turn windows that open in a variety of directions (great for ventilation) or bay and bow, which creates a curved projection.
